The Psychological Toll of Catastrophic Injuries
The psychological and psychological impact of a devastating injury is profound. Individuals may experience anxiety, stress and anxiety, and post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), among other conditions. Losing mobility or independence can create feelings of vulnerability, aggravation, and even resentment. Simple tasks that as soon as called for no idea may all of a sudden seem impossible, bring about a deep feeling of loss.
Past the physical pain, victims often fight with the mental concern of their injuries. Many record feelings of isolation, as they can no more take part in the activities they as soon as liked. The loss of job opportunity, financial security, and social engagement can significantly influence self-confidence and psychological wellness. Household and Social Struggles: The Ripple Effect of Trauma
A tragic injury does not affect simply the target-- it encompasses their family members and loved ones. Spouses might tackle new caregiving obligations, youngsters may experience emotional distress, and friendships might change as a result of lifestyle modifications. The stress and anxiety of browsing insurance claims, clinical therapies, and economic stress can create a tense atmosphere, making connections hard to keep.
For some, the trauma extends to the worry of returning to culture. Sufferers that experience disfigurement or irreversible disability may avoid celebrations, leading to withdrawal and seclusion. This can exacerbate depression, creating a cycle of isolation and psychological distress. Financial Stress and Its Mental Health Consequences
The monetary stress of a catastrophic injury is a significant worry. Medical bills, treatment expenses, and long-term treatment costs add up swiftly. When a person is incapable to go back to work, the economic stress becomes a lot more intense. Several sufferers worry about exactly how they will support their families or pay for necessary healthcare.
Chronic anxiety over financial insecurity can result in anxiousness and even physical wellness issues such as hypertension or heart disease. The Importance of Psychological Support in Recovery
Physical rehabilitation is only one part of the healing process. Mental health treatment is equally as necessary. Therapy, counseling, and support system can offer sufferers with coping systems and a sense of community. When people feel listened to and recognized, their psychological healing can start.
Cognitive behavior modification (CBT), mindfulness methods, and also drug might aid handle signs and symptoms of stress and anxiety and clinical depression.
